Some of these complex structures are macromolecules like proteins, carbohydrates, and nucleic acids. WebWhat is a single carbon bond? A carbon–carbon bond is a covalent bond between two C atoms. The most familiar form is the single bond comprised of two electrons, one from each of the two atoms. The single bond is generally a sigma (σ) bond that arises between one hybridized orbital from each C atom. What are single bonded carbons called?

The simplest organic chemicals, called hydrocarbons, contain only carbon … A carbon–carbon bond is a covalent bond between two carbon atoms. The most common form is the single bond: a bond composed of two electrons, one from each of the two atoms. The carbon–carbon single bond is a sigma bond and is formed between one hybridized orbital from each of the carbon atoms.
